Signed up for a 30 day free trial. At first I was like OMGWTFBBQ $299/year! Then I broke down the math - it's a $220 upgrade over my current prime which breaks down to < $20/month. Assuming I can save $20 worth of time/gas every month, it would be worth it.

Got my first delivery and gotta say, pretty cool. They keep cold perishables cold by using frozen water bottles; I now have +9 water bottles from ONE delivery, which further subsidizes the cost. Also, having coffee/breakfast/lunch delivered to your door @ 8:30am is awesome.

Prices seemed reasonable compared to non-sale grocery prices, and produce quality looks pretty good from my amazing sample size of 1. Did I mention how awesome having amazon deliver coffee to my door at 8:30am is?

On average, they're slightly higher than the lowest sale prices.

ex) oscar mayer center cut bacon, @ stores for 2.99 lowest on sale price, 3.99-4.99 regular price. 3.49 all the time from amazon
ex) coke, 4 for 10 on super sale, 3.33/ea average sale, 3.99 all the time from amazon
